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Norbury to Millbrook (Hants) start from £35.20 one way, or £36.20 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Norbury to Millbrook (Hants) are available for £38.40 one way, or £40.90 return

Station Facilities & Services

Norbury train station offers a range of facilities designed to cater to your needs. The ticket office operates from early morning until late evening, providing comprehensive support for ticket purchasing. You'll also find accessible ticket machines that cater to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Smartcards are in use here too, with issuance and validation facilities available.

Although there is no waiting room, there is ample seating available for passengers while they wait for their train. Unfortunately, there aren’t any accessible toilets, a consideration you might want to keep in mind if you require such facilities. However, toilets are available for general use. Thanks to installed CCTV cameras, passengers can also feel assured about their security whilst in and around the station.

Accessibility and Support

Step-free access is one of the notable features of the station, ensuring that everyone can navigate comfortably. While some ramps are long and steep, staff-operated ramps between the train and platform facilitate a smoother journey experience for those who need it. Assistance is readily available, and it's recommended to arrive 20 minutes before your planned departure to allow staff to make necessary arrangements.

For visually or hearing-impaired passengers, Norbury station features an induction loop and helpful, friendly station staff who can assist as needed. Customer Help Points are strategically placed for further convenience. Accessible pick-up and drop-off points, as well as a taxi rank at the station's front, mitigate any hassle in commuting to and from Norbury.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Millbrook (Hants) station is quite modest in terms of facilities. There's no traditional ticket office or ticket machines available, which means the purchase and collection of tickets must be done in advance online, or you can utilize the Permit to Travel machine. This machine requires you to exchange your purchased permit for a ticket on the train itself. An induction loop is available, and while there is no waiting room, seating area, or first-class lounge, the station does offer customer help points for inquiries. Although staff help at the station isn't provided, you can reach out to the Customer Service Centre at 0345 6000 650.

Accessibility and Support

Accessibility at Millbrook (Hants) may present a challenge for those requiring step-free access, as the station is categorized as having no such facility. However, there are ramps for train access, and assistance can be arranged with the train guards for boarding and alighting. It is advisable to book assistance up to two hours before your journey when traveling with South Western Railway, although impromptu requests can be managed on-site. While there are no accessible toilets or waiting areas, you can make use of the public Wi-Fi to stay connected during your wait.

Getting Around

Transport links to and from the station are straightforward. A rail replacement service is available, with buses stopping outside the station on the slip road from Waterloo Road to Mountbatten Way (A33) for travel to Totton/Romsey, or on Mountbatten Way by Lakelands Drive for journeys heading towards Southampton. For planning ahead, downloadable bus route information is available from National Rail. While taxi services aren’t listed directly at Millbrook (Hants), nearby bus stop locations provide ample options to kickstart your journey into Southampton or beyond.
